FDA approves Cubist antibiotic for skin infections

Published June 20, 2014 10:31pm ET



WASHINGTON (AP) — The Food and Drug Administration on Friday approved a new antibiotic from Cubist Pharmaceuticals to treat common skin infections often acquired in the hospital.

Regulators cleared the company’s Sivextro as a pill and as an intravenous solution for adults with skin infections caused by bacteria that are often resistant to older antibiotics.
